Schrijver
| ZX Ported Games that could have been better on msx
|
kabish msx friend Berichten: 6 | Geplaatst: 25 Juni 2007, 22:32   |
and what about 'Altered beast' ??
|
|
Edwin msx professional Berichten: 626 | Geplaatst: 25 Juni 2007, 22:45   |
I don't find the Last Ninja game all that spectacular. One player, one enemy. That's all. The graphics is well done and suits the bland c64 palette well. Of course, it's not really comparable to MSX1. Both machines are good at different things. If you find the best of either, the other machine will probably have some trouble with it.
|
|
Huey msx professional Berichten: 630 | Geplaatst: 25 Juni 2007, 22:52   |
Altered Beast will be really hard to do better on MSX1. For MSX2 I could imagine something a little better than Rastan Saga for MSX2.
Main issue is the size of players and enemies. Even the NES has a hard time with Altered Beast and reverted to smaller sprites.......
|
|
Ivan
 msx professional Berichten: 907 | Geplaatst: 25 Juni 2007, 23:05   |
I've just played for first time Altered Beast for MSX, horrible!
|
|
pitpan msx master Berichten: 1389 | Geplaatst: 26 Juni 2007, 00:22   |
Problem found in most ZX -> MSX conversion is the speed. What in a poor ZX is a fast and exciting game, it becomes sluggish on MSX due to the VRAM access bottleneck and bad/poor programming skills. Or just the lack of effort, because companies tried to make money, no perfect games  |
|
spl online msx professional Berichten: 757 | Geplaatst: 26 Juni 2007, 01:35   |
Quote:
| I've just played for first time Altered Beast for MSX, horrible!
|
It's nearly the same of the Spectrum game. And yes, I like it. I have played a lot the speccy version when I was a child, and well, it could be better (and use the MSX specs, or have a MSX 2 version), but I still enjoy it. The only thing I don't like actually it's the loading times... and that nobody did a "disk version"  |
|
MäSäXi msx addict Berichten: 491 | Geplaatst: 28 Juni 2007, 18:36   |
Quote:
|
the real problem are background gfx.
the c64 uses a mode that allow 4 selectable color per 8x8 cell, paying the half of x resolution.
while msx1 screen modes allow more colors in a single 8x8 cell, the limit of 2 colors / 8 pixels make things harder.
|
NOTE: MSX1 screen2 allow 15 colours (+1 transparent colour) in single 8x8 cell compared to 4 colours in c64 halved resolution (160 pixels horizontally, if I am not wrong......) multicolor mode....
I have too thought about Last Ninja 1 & 2 for MSX1...
I think, when somebody suggests c64 game to be converted to MSX1, many of you have ALWAYS same problem with that:
It seems that you ALWAYS think c64 --> MSX1 conversion must look 100% perfect compared to c64 original !!!! And if that can´t be done, you think there is no reason to convert such game for MSX1. (which is usually the case....)
There is absolutely no sense in such way of thinking!!
MSX and c64 have different hardware, so why c64 --> MSX1 games should look exactly same as commodore 64 games??
If someone makes MSX1 screen2 game which has 16 colours in every single 8x8 cell, should MSX --> c64 conversion look exactly the same as MSX original?? Hope you get what I am saying!
It seems you guys ALWAYS are starting to say something about "for msx1..? no way... it must be MSX2 or better or that game can´t be done....".
Of course there´s nothing bad in thinking MSX2 conversion could have more colour and sharper graphics as MSX1 conversion...
What I mean is this:
When converting c64 (or Atari 800, BBC, Atari ST/Amiga..etc) game to MSX1, THERE´S NOTHING BAD IN IT, IF EVERY PIXEL IN 8X8 CELL DOESN´T LOOK EXACTLY SAME AS IN ORIGINAL GAME!!!!
You can do wonders using screen2, but still you cannot always "clone" all the graphics from original game!
You do all what can be done with screen2 and that´s it! Then you have a hellishly good looking MSX conversion!
When looking Last Ninja (1 & 2) screenshots, they are NOT too hard to convert for MSX-1 !!!!!!!!
Only problem is in your own minds!!
Check out these links to see:
Last Ninja 1 walkthrough:
http://lastninja.lemon64.com/walkthrough1.htm
Last Ninja 2 walkthrough:
http://lastninja.lemon64.com/walkthrough2.htm
There´s no sense to try to make every game look EXACTLY same as original version, you take advantages of MSX hardware and do the best what can be done!
If every 1980s programmers had thought "arcade versions have sharper graphics and better sound than my computer, that´s why there´s no sense to convert home versions of arcade hits" then there would have been only few games for home computers in the eighties.... and none of them would have been arcade conversions... c64 has crap graphics compared to many arcades... should c64 programmers/software houses of the 80s had thought they shouldn´t even try to program c64 versions of biggest arcade hits as c64 cannot produce as many colours/pixels? |
|
ARTRAG msx master Berichten: 1737 | Geplaatst: 28 Juni 2007, 18:51   |
Actually doing screen 2 isometric graphics is impossible unless you do not use two colors only.
(think to Alien8 and similia)
The fact is that in screen 2 you cannot draw diagonal edges unless using 2 colors only.
The color constrains are such you simply cannot draw coloured objects from that prospective.
IMHO
Last ninja could only look like alien 8, that's all
|
|
Huey msx professional Berichten: 630 | Geplaatst: 28 Juni 2007, 19:33   |
Quote:
| Actually doing screen 2 isometric graphics is impossible unless you do not use two colors only.
(think to Alien8 and similia)
The fact is that in screen 2 you cannot draw diagonal edges unless using 2 colors only.
The color constrains are such you simply cannot draw coloured objects from that prospective.
IMHO
Last ninja could only look like alien 8, that's all
|
I agree with ARTRAG. I tried bit it is almost impossible to work with diagonals in screen2 and use more than 2 colors. |
|
MäSäXi msx addict Berichten: 491 | Geplaatst: 28 Juni 2007, 20:03   |
yes, colourful isometric graphics are hard to convert..
thought, in these last ninja games, you can do SOMETHING at least... there are bushes and other things of scenery in certain "rooms" that can be made of more than two colours.. I know, most of the screen should still made of two coloured 8x8 cells... but anyway, there are many screens in c64 original which are mostly made from just 2 colour 8x8cells...
Check out Last Ninja 1´s first stages.. The wastelands, the wilderness, palace gardens...
they don´t look too hard to convert well. I know, later levels have decorated walls and furniture, but still commodore original still has just 2 (1) colours in most parts of background. Of course game can be succesfully made in screen1 too.
|
|
MäSäXi msx addict Berichten: 491 | Geplaatst: 28 Juni 2007, 20:06   |
Even in screen1, you SURELY get something lots more colourful Isometric graphics than MONOCHROME Alien 8!!
|
|
Huey msx professional Berichten: 630 | Geplaatst: 28 Juni 2007, 20:16   |
Quote:
| Even in screen1, you SURELY get something lots more colourful Isometric graphics than MONOCHROME Alien 8!!
|
True. But it won't be the easy way. |
|
ARTRAG msx master Berichten: 1737 | Geplaatst: 28 Juni 2007, 23:13   |
MäSäXi, a porting is just a waste of time.
Color graphic in isometric games is just outside the VDP possibilities.
Assume you use one color for the majority of the objects, and that you study
object overlap in composing scenes in order to have that the same colors overlap
when object is in front of the other all the time (a big puzzle, think to this).
Only having 1 color per object you can try to overlap them without colorclash.
This implies also you can overlap only 2 objects at time.
Once you did so, you have got always the main character and the animated enemies to represent.
Drawing on tiles would be impossible has you have already solved the color puzzle above
(provided you did) and you cannot use any other colors for drawing animated charachters.
Moving the tiles is impossible for small diagonal movements (if you do that you'll get
jerky moves) and in any cases you cannot mask the background (see above).
Using sprites could be done, but so you introduced color inthe background and you
have to accept MONOCROME charactrers!!
Conclusion: IMHO any porting attempt of games with isometric color graphic is a waste of time
unless you move to monocrome graphic.
Think on how many isometric game there are on msx1. Think how many of them are monocrome
and how many have colors.
Still do you think this is a feasible thing?
 |
|
Ivan
 msx professional Berichten: 907 | Geplaatst: 28 Juni 2007, 23:23   |
I see that The Last Ninja 2 for MSX1 has not been a good example  And what about MSX2? Take a look at La Abadía del Crimen by Manuel Pazos.
As I said earlier The Last Ninja 2 is considered one of the best games ever made for C64. |
|
ARTRAG msx master Berichten: 1737 | Geplaatst: 29 Juni 2007, 00:25   |
ok msx2 is a totally different thing. bitmap modes revert all the discussion.
in particular i find la abadia del crimen a bit poor in the use of the colors:
maybe the graphic could have been improved using better (variable scene by scene)
palettes, more dithering, and a some more details in the scenes.
I do know, but I have also the strong feeling that this kind of games is the sole that
can be realized in SCREEN 8.
|
|
|
|
|